A Tutorial on how to Connect Python with Different Simulation Software to Develop Rich Simheuristics
Abstract: Simulation is an excellent tool to study real-life systems with uncertainty. Discrete-event simulation (DES) is a common simulation approach to model time-dependent and complex systems.
